Tottenham Hotspur ended 2023 with a convincing win over Bournemouth in the Premier League. Pape Sarr scored the first goal for Tottenham Hotspur in the 9th minute of the match.

However, his playing time was cut short as he suffered a second-half injury.

Heung Min Son scored his 12th goal of the season after Tottenham hit Bournemouth with a counterattack from the right wing.


Richarlison scored his fifth goal of the season to give Tottenham the well-deserved three points of the match.

Bournemouth failed to back down, as they scored a goal in the 84th minute of the match through Alex Scott. It was his first Premier League goal for his club.

How Tottenham Hotspur Defeated Bournemouth to End 2023.

Heung Min Son had an opportunity to score a goal for Tottenham in the second minute of the match, but the flag was raised for offside.

Dominic Solanke almost put the ball in the back of the net, but he was not accurate with the header.

Pape Sarr scored for Tottenham Hotspur; it was a beautiful goal for the Senegalese, who will be playing in the African Cup of Nations.

In the 18th minute of the match, Tottenham Hotspur defender Emerson Royal saw his volley pushed away by Bournemouth goalkeeper Neto.

Heung Min Son hit a low shot in the Bournemouth box, but Neto, the Bournemouth goalkeeper, was so quick to react with a leg stop on the ball.

In the 29th minute of the match, Solanke headed wide after a beautiful cross from Smith.

Bournemouth came close, with a Sinisterra header going close to entering the Tottenham Hotspur net in the 34th minute of the match.

After the ninth-minute Tottenham Hotspur goal, Bournemouth looked like the only team that was capable of scoring a goal.

Tavanier had a shot on target in the 41st minute, but it was not enough to get the equalizer for Bournemouth.

In form, striker Dominic Solanke had his shot deflected, hitting the crossbar in the process. It was a scary moment for the Tottenham Hotspur side in the 45+4 minutes.

Richarlison found himself in a one-on-one situation with Bournemouth goalkeeper Neto, but the Brazilian was unable to bury the chance.

Solanke came strong in the second half, but his effort in the 60th minute was not enough to secure the equalizer.

Heung Min Son stepped up for the Tottenham side with a 71st-minute goal to give the North London side three points. His goal relieved Tottenham Hotspur from constant pressure from Bournemouth.

Richarlison ended Bournemouth's hope of coming back into the game with a beautiful shot in the 80th minute of the match. The Bournemouth goalkeeper failed to use a strong hand to save the ball from going into the post.

Bournemouth got a goal back through Scott, who scored his first goal in the Premier League.

What Next for Tottenham Hotspur and Bournemouth?

Tottenham Hotspur will welcome Burnley on January 5, 2024, in the FA Cup at 9:00 p.m.

It is a must-win for Tottenham Hotspur, who have another player out on injury. The FA Cup is the biggest opportunity for Ange Postecoglou to win a title at the club.

On the other hand, Bournemouth will visit Championship side Queen Park Rangers on January 6, 2024, at 4:00 p.m.

A win against the Championship side will move Bournemouth to Round 4 of the tournament.
